Haze is caused by moisture, dust, pollution, or temperature inversions scattering light between the camera and subject. It reduces contrast, washes out colors, and adds a milky overlay that worsens with distance — nearby objects look fine while distant mountains, buildings, and horizons fade into a flat gray-blue. Traditional contrast adjustments (curves, levels) cannot fix haze properly because they affect the entire image uniformly, blowing out highlights in clear areas while barely touching hazy backgrounds. AI dehazing uses depth-aware processing: it estimates how far each pixel is from the camera and applies stronger correction to distant, hazier areas while leaving foreground elements natural. The result restores the scene's true color and contrast at every depth.

The AI produces the best results when haze is uniform across the image — patchy fog or localized mist may require selective processing. For photos shot through significant haze, dehazing may reveal noise that was hidden by the haze's smoothing effect — apply denoising after dehazing if needed. Intentional fog and mist in atmospheric photos can be an artistic choice — do not automatically dehaze every foggy shot. Some haze adds depth perception and mood. For drone photography, dehazing combined with contrast enhancement can dramatically improve aerial landscape shots.

- Does it work with thick fog?
- It works best with moderate haze and fog. Dense fog where objects are barely visible has less recoverable information. The AI can improve visibility through thick fog but may not fully restore distant details that were completely obscured.
